我有一個問題與使用Spring 3查詢返回的多個記錄
我使用這個檢索值返回多個值的查詢,但TemplateFlow
對象返回從DB總是空(所有字段包含null
或默認值)。
List<TemplateFlow> flows = (List<TemplateFlow>) getJdbcTemplate().query(
sqlString,
ParameterizedBeanPropertyRowMapper.newInstance(TemplateFlow.class)
);
TemplateFlow
是一個包含所有字段的類。我在更新後檢索一些值,是否有可能需要提交更改? (但我沒有使用任何交易)。
public class TemplateFlow {
private int id_templateflow;
private int id_templateprocess;
public int id_templateflow() { return this.id_templateflow; }
public void id_templateflow(int id_templateflow) { this.id_templateflow = id_templateflow; }
public int id_templateprocess() { return this.id_templateprocess; }
public void id_templateprocess(int id_templateprocess) { this.id_templateprocess = id_templateprocess; }
}
我試圖直接在數據庫上運行查詢它返回兩行。
感謝您的幫助! 安德烈
當您在數據庫的查詢工具中使用您正在使用的參數運行查詢時會發生什麼? – lobster1234 2011-05-02 09:54:17